Trackwest assist West Midland Safari Park on their journey to #NetZero

West Midland Safari Park required a new car park to accommodate the eight new Safari Lodges under construction.

Trackwest have been working with the West Midland Safari Park’s team and assisting them with several sustainable projects on their journey towards NetZero.

The proposed area for the new Safari Lodge carpark is located next to the access and exit roads of the park. This required traffic & pedestrian management, designated loading and unloading areas for bulk earth work plant and machinery and our tarmac delivery wagons. Following the winter break, the park reopened its doors for the school half term which meant a robust traffic and pedestrian management plan was undertaken to ensure the safety and wellbeing of West Midland Safari Park colleagues and the general public.

The soft landscaping excavations were removed by articulated dumpers for reuse in the exhibit areas surrounding the new Safari Lodges. Previous roads that had been excavated and taken up to make way for the new Safari Lodges, were taken by local company DE Talbot Transport of Stourport to be crushed and recycled into MOT Type 1 road stone. The recycled material was returned to site and reused in the carpark subbase foundations which provided a substantial 50% saving against the use of primary stone on this project.
 
Trackwest requested Aggregate Industries provide a Superlow Solution for our innovative asphalt material choice and used a low temperature binder and a low temperature SMAtex. The works were completed with a new pedestrian walkway and wider parking bays to create a better customer parking experience.
 
The sustainable carpark solution provided by Trackwest supported a 30% reduction in initial build cost and whole life cost of the car park project and a 50% reduction in carbon and greenhouse gases.
